Graduate RFIC Engineering Intern/Co-Op
Falcomm is on a mission to transform semiconductor technologies into tangible solutions, specializing in energy-efficient power amplifier products. As a Graduate RFIC Engineering intern, you will work with experts in the field, contributing to cutting-edge projects in RFIC design.

Responsibilities
Co-design high efficiency mm-Wave Power Amplifiers
Document and present design process effectively
EM-simulate passive RF structures in HFSS
Evaluate and characterize power amplifier prototypes
Assist in the development of automated test lab equipment for lab measurements

Preferred
Hands-on experience designing mmWave power amplifiers or other RF front-end circuits
Graduate-level education focused on RF/microwave integrated circuit design (CMOS, GaAs, or GaN)
Proficiency with industry-standard RF simulation tools (e.g., Keysight ADS, GoldenGate, Momentum, SpectreRF, HFSS)
Strong understanding of linear and non-linear circuit analysis for RFIC/MMIC blocks, including power amplifiers
Familiarity with RF transceiver architectures and modern communication standards
Experience designing or characterizing circuits in frequency bands including GSM, Ku-, K-, and Ka-band
Skilled in RF measurements using equipment such as VNAs, spectrum analyzers, power meters, and signal generators

Company
Falcomm
Falcomm is a fabless semiconductor chip startup developing ultra-efficient front-end modules and power amplifiers for the 5G mmWave market.
